Information on Air India Express

Information on Air India Express
Perfect for the backpacker's budget, Air India Express, the low-cost division of Air India, operates a number of routes between the Indian subcontinent and destinations in Southeast Asia and the Middle East.

History

Air India Express was founded in May 2004. The airline's inaugural flight, from Thiruvananthapuram to Abu Dhabi, took place April 29, 2005.

Fleet

As of 2009, Air India Express' fleet of aircraft is comprised entirely of Boeing 737-800s. Each aircraft can seat 189 passengers.

Destinations within India

Air India Express operates daily flights between Mumbai and the following cities: Kochi, Kozhikode, Delhi, Chennai, Pune and Nagpur. It operates daily flights between Delhi and the following cities: Jaipur, Amritsar, and Lucknow.

Daily service is also available between Nagpur and Ahmedabad; from Chennai to Hyderabad and Thiruchirapalli; from Kozhikode to Kochi and Thiruvananthpuram; and between Kochi to Thiruvananthpuram.

Destinations in Southeast Asia

Air India Express offers service from India to Singapore;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ia; Bangkok, Thailand; Columbo, Sri Lanka; and Dhaka, Bangladesh.

Desitations in the Middle East

Air India Express offers service to the following locations in the Middle East: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ates; Al Ain, United Arab Emirates; Dubai, United Arab Emirates; Sharjah, United Arab Emirates; Bahrain; Doha, Quatar; Kuwait; Muscat, Oman; and Salalah, Oman.
